Try Getty Image 55319016. Year 2005. Looks like Martin Chase. Not uncommon for an NFL player wearing a Schutt helmet with a Riddell chin strap. His chin strap in the image is blue print Riddell.

Preston, look under the cheek pads and see if you read the series of numbers…post these and we may be able to date the shell. Looks like some numbers too on the face mask clips…what are they?

DFA - is April 2001 date of manufacture. Has shock blocker clips on the sides it appears, to me a good sign…if recertified in 2006…look at game pictures in 2005, 2006 and 2007…the numbers on the face mask clips will narrow down the years too - cool find!

I've been able to match a helmet worn in a prior year than the recertification sticker date is why I said look at 2005.

The Riddell chinstrap could have been added after the fact or it could be that the player who had the helmet last preferred the Riddell to a Schutt. I'm sure that the Jaguars equipment room has stacks of chinstraps from Riddell and Schutt, so it could even be that the player didn't care and the equipment manger just happened to grab a Riddell logo chinstrap and slapped in on the helmet.
